What are the most common complaints about Banner University Medical Center Phoenix?
Many online reviews reveal a mix of experiences. While some praise the expertise of the doctors and nurses, others express concerns about specific aspects of their care. Common complaints often revolve around wait times. Long wait times in the emergency room and for appointments are frequently mentioned. Navigation within the large facility is another recurring theme; some patients find it challenging to locate specific departments or services. Furthermore, some reviews criticize the billing and insurance processes as complex and confusing. It's important to remember that these are individual experiences, and not every patient will share the same concerns.
What are patients saying about the quality of care at Banner University Medical Center Phoenix?
The quality of care is a crucial factor in any hospital review. Many patients praise the skill and professionalism of the medical staff at BUMC Phoenix. Positive feedback frequently focuses on the expertise of specialists, particularly in complex medical situations. Nurses are often commended for their compassion and attentiveness. However, some reviewers express dissatisfaction with communication, feeling that important information wasn't adequately explained or shared. This highlights the importance of proactive communication with your medical team to ensure you understand your treatment plan.

How is the emergency room at Banner University Medical Center Phoenix?
The emergency room at BUMC Phoenix, like many large hospital ERs, faces challenges regarding wait times. Reviews often mention extended waits, which can be frustrating for those seeking urgent care. However, once patients receive treatment, positive comments often highlight the competence and responsiveness of the emergency room staff. The high volume of patients served by the ER necessitates a system designed for efficient triage, but it's important to manage expectations regarding wait times.
